Team’s Last Attempt
(Special Crspdt. NZP A ) JAMAICA. Misses A. Glenie and G. Simpson, playing in the only badminton event in which New Zealand has not been eliminated, the women's doubles, lost on Monday but still have a chance for a bronze medal. The New Zealanders lost their semi-final to the topseeded English pair. Miss A. Bairgtow and Mrs I. Rogers, 2-15, 19-15. England now goes into the final to play Malaysia, while New Zealand will meet another English pair, Mrs H. Horton and Miss U. Smith.
